The great retroditrigonary hexacositrishecatonicosachoron, or girdtixthi, is a nonconvex uniform polychoron that consists of 120 great ditrigonary icosidodecahedra, 120 great icosicosidodecahedra, 120 quasitruncated dodecadodecahedra, and 600 cubohemioctahedra. Two great ditrigonary icosidodecahedra, six great icosicosidodecahedra, twelve quasitruncated dodecadodecahedra, and six cubohemioctahedra join at each vertex.
Vertex coordinates[edit | edit source]
Its vertices are the same as those of its regiment colonel, the rectified small ditrigonary hexacosihecatonicosachoron.
